  • Medical image is an important tool because it can be used for surgical planning and simulation, radiotherapy planning, and tracking the progress of disease. To analyze the medical image, it must partitioned into different segment using image segmentation methods. Many methods are introduced to perform that segmentation, one of them is DRLSE. DRLSE are the development of level set method and maintained by forward and backward (FAB) diffusion derived from distance regularization term. Because of that DRLSE eliminates the need for reinitialization and avoid the undesirable side effect. This research use DRLSE for medical image segmentation. DRLSE can be used in medical image segmentation.
